Claiming for lost, damaged or stolen luggage

  • If your lost items were bought recently, try to send us a copy of a bank statement or receipt that shows how much it cost so that we can reimburse you accordingly. It's also the perfect way to prove that you owned the lost item
  • If your luggage is lost, stolen or damaged at the airport, obtain a PIR (Property Irregularity Report). The PIR must be given to you if your luggage was in the possession of a carrier when it was lost, stolen or damaged
  • Your home contents insurance or credit card insurance might provide cover for lost property - find out before making a claim
  • Send us your airline tickets or a holiday confirmation letter that contains details of your travel dates

Stolen Luggage

  • Visit the local police station to get a police report within 24 hours
  • If you are travelling on a cruise ship, obtain a ship's report to back up your claim
  • Keep a note of where your luggage was located when it was stolen

Lost Luggage

  • Luggage that is lost at the airport after it has been checked in is the responsibility of the airline. They will be allowed a certain amount of time to track down your lost luggage before you can make a claim

Damaged Luggage

  • If an item has been damaged, don't throw it away. We might ask to see it before you can make a claim
  • Get a repairer to assess how much it might cost to fix the damaged item and pass the information onto us
